When skulls are unearthed at 6 Ellsworth Place, an ancient compound built in the late 1800s in the posh Pacific Heights of San Francisco, Lieutenant Lindsay Boxer and her partner Richy Conklin are dispatched. They find a gruesome crime scene and a host of weird suspects. Lindsay deals with a lot in this eleventh book in The Women's Murder Club. She's pregnant, chasing a vengeance killer targeting low-life drug dealers, and investigating skulls missing their bodies. To top it off, she receives information that her new husband, Joe, is cheating! No! Not Joe! There isn't a dull moment in this book. The plot twists include a shoot-out, a near miscarriage, and lots of action. I love these books. They are witty, entertaining, and emotional. What's not to like? There are two series of murders assigned to Lindsay Boxer: a vigilante killing drug dealers, and two skulls found at the home of a famous movie star. A disgruntled cop is suspected in the former killings and even though the movie star does not live there, he has always been a suspect in the mysterious disappearance of his wife. The Women's Murder Club is back in action although the drama between a pregnant Lindsay and her husband is absolutely pathetic. ingen anmeldelser | tilføj en anmeldelse

When millionaire Chaz Smith is mercilessly gunned down, Lindsay Boxer discovers that the murder weapon is linked to the deaths of four of San Francisco's most untouchable criminals. Then she's called next to the most bizarre crime scene she's ever witnessed: two bodiless heads elaborately displayed in the garden of a world-famous actor. No library descriptions found. |
